WebThey have wings that are excellent for using as flippers when swimming and deep diving in the ocean. Around Phillip Island, adult Little penguins can spend over four weeks out at sea fishing in the Bass Strait and Port Phillip Bay. They eat young barracuda, anchovies, red cod, warehou and pilchards, as well as interesting things like squid and ... WebCrystal clear shallow waters, sandstone reefs, sea caves, and rockpools make Ricketts Point the perfect place to discover the wonderful sea creatures of Port Phillip Bay. The beach, when patrolled, is a safe place for kids to swim. Grab your snorkel to meet zebrafish or even a Port Jackson Shark.

The undefined area of the fort, generally … doom 64 save gameWebAug 30, 2024 · On night dives in Melbourne’s Port Phillip Bay is when our local cephalopods truly come to life. Blairgowrie Pier is a prime example of this, with various endemic octopus, cuttlefish and squid species calling it home.
